commit da0304964e10fcca37bf57e46b81ff16c3075582
Author: Christian Dywan <christian at twotoasts.de>
Date:   Thu Dec 3 23:13:15 2009 +0100

    Refactor XBEL writing to use GString and filter out control characters
    
    The writing becomes faster because we avoid some redundant allocations
    and we improve XML compatibility by filtering out control characters
    which are not supported in Midori.
